bc2f1fb7 by Francois

Update app.go

1 parent 8ed45951
Showing 1 changed file with 5 additions and 1 deletions
...@@ -62,10 +62,14 @@ func (app *App) Run() { ...@@ -62,10 +62,14 @@ func (app *App) Run() {
62 BeeLogger.Critical("ResolveTCPAddr:", err) 62 BeeLogger.Critical("ResolveTCPAddr:", err)
63 } 63 }
64 l, err = GetInitListener(laddr) 64 l, err = GetInitListener(laddr)
65 if err == nil {
65 theStoppable = newStoppable(l) 66 theStoppable = newStoppable(l)
66 err = server.Serve(theStoppable) 67 err = server.Serve(theStoppable)
68 if err == nil {
67 theStoppable.wg.Wait() 69 theStoppable.wg.Wait()
68 CloseSelf() 70 err = CloseSelf()
71 }
72 }
69 } else { 73 } else {
70 s := &http.Server{ 74 s := &http.Server{
71 Addr: addr, 75 Addr: addr,
......
Styling with Markdown is supported
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!